Q3 Planning Note — Budget request, Fernhollow programme

For the finance team: we are requesting an additional 240k for the Fernhollow programme this quarter. Breakdown: 140k for contract engineering, 60k for certification testing, 40k contingency. This replaces, not supplements, the earlier draft request circulated in June. Offsetting savings come from deferring the Quillbrook refresh to Q1. Approval is needed by the 15th to hold supplier pricing. Headcount is unaffected. The commercial rationale driving the timing is summarised below.

management briefing: Only 33 of the 205 pilot accounts renewed Kasath, so a churn review is set for October 17. Weniusek Logistics is in early talks to buy Holethax Freight for about $345.6 million.

## Step 2: Enable SQL linting

All `.sql` files in Ridgefern repos now run through `sqlcheck` in CI. Install the hook with `make hooks`. Rules: uppercase keywords, no `SELECT *`, explicit joins only. Legacy migrations are exempt via the allowlist file. The linter validates schema references against a live database, so it needs read access. Use the connection string below.

database URL for bahop-yagep: mssql://sildor_svc:35ha7jz@db-fb6d.nelvrodyn.example:5432/casath

## Service Accounts — Wirecask Gateway

The `ws-compress` service account toggles permessage-deflate on the Wirecask websocket tier. Compression cuts bandwidth ~60% on chatty feeds but adds CPU and memory per connection; disable it for high-fanout channels. Only the gateway pods should use this account. If you need to call the toggle endpoint manually during an incident, authenticate with the key below.

app token of fajop-fahif = qvz4-AnML

Handover note — Quillstream CLI (logtail). The `qtail` tool streams logs from the Fennwick cluster; default buffer is 500 lines, and `--follow` reconnects automatically on broker restarts. Known quirk: timestamps shift to UTC after a rotation, so warn customers before they compare against dashboards. Config lives in the ops vault. For questions during the transition, contact the engineer named below.

account owner for bajog-yadug: Oliax Ralius